From: Pan Li 
 
We reverted below patch for register group overlap, add the related
insn test and mark it as xfail.  And we will remove the xfail
after we support the register overlap in GCC-15.
 
a23415d7572 RISC-V: Support highpart register overlap for widen vx/vf 
instructions
 
The below test suites are passed.
* The rv64gcv fully regression test.
 
gcc/testsuite/ChangeLog:
 
* gcc.target/riscv/rvv/base/pr112431-22.c: New test.
* gcc.target/riscv/rvv/base/pr112431-23.c: New test.
* gcc.target/riscv/rvv/base/pr112431-24.c: New test.
* gcc.target/riscv/rvv/base/pr112431-25.c: New test.
* gcc.target/riscv/rvv/base/pr112431-26.c: New test.
* gcc.target/riscv/rvv/base/pr112431-27.c: New test.
 
Signed-off-by: Pan Li
